Based on research in the field of information science and library studies, the book 'Putting Knowledge to Work' is widely recognized as a work by Pauline Atherton.
Pauline Atherton Cochrane is a prominent figure in library and information science. Her work has significantly influenced areas like information retrieval, classification, and user-centered systems. The book 'Putting Knowledge to Work' reflects her insights into effectively organizing and utilizing information.

Here is a table summarizing the authors mentioned and some of their notable contributions for quick revision:
| Author | Known For | Relevant Works (Examples) |
|---|---|---|
| Pauline Atherton Cochrane | Information Retrieval Systems, Classification, Information Science Education | 'Putting Knowledge to Work', MEDLARS Online (MEDLINE) design contributions |
| Herman M. Weisman | Technical Communication | 'Basic Technical Writing' |
| S.C. Bradford | Bibliometrics, Information Scattering (Bradford's Law) | 'Documentation' |
| J.S. Brown | Organizational Learning, Knowledge Management, Digital Culture | 'The Social Life of Information' (with Paul Duguid) |
Pauline Atherton Cochrane has had a distinguished career impacting how information is organized and accessed. Her contributions extend beyond authoring books; she has been influential in developing classification systems and promoting user-friendly information retrieval tools. 'Putting Knowledge to Work' is considered a valuable resource for understanding practical approaches to information management and utilization in various settings.
